Why post-closing problems happen
Real real estate isn't a well-maintained dataset. It is actually a century of deeds written by hand, mortgages recorded under maiden titles, metropolitan code infractions, easements outlined on plat maps, and also unsettled water bills that certainly never posted to the area journal. When a residential or commercial property changes hands, lots of stakeholders touch the documents. Lenders, land surveyors, community staffs, experts, region recorders, HOA managers, and also abstractors can all introduce problems or mistakes. Despite title insurance in place, cases are actually disruptive, and protection depends on what was actually found out, disclosed, and also treated before closing.
Most post-closing issues trace back to one of 4 root causes: unfinished searches, unresolved payback or even release files, recording issues, or modifications that take place between the commitment day and also the recording time. Really good agencies design their procedure to capture all four.

Clearing title is actually where the craft shows
Finding concerns is just half the work. Clearing all of them takes perseverance and a sense of exactly how various gatherings respond. Anyone can easily purchase a reward. Acquiring an appropriate ejection taped in a timely manner, with the proper references, is what avoids the same mortgage loan coming from visiting the following transfer.
Old home equity lines of credit are the traditional instance. The finance company may accept to a reward and also send out a discharge, yet HELOCs usually continue to be open up until the borrower signs a near letter. If nobody chases that character, the lien partakes out there. A cautious title agency won't money till it possesses the shut letter as well as confirmation that the profile programs shut. When the posts are actually higher, our experts ask the financial institution's charge launch department to email a duplicate of the implemented total satisfaction, after that adhere to the paper to the area staff and confirm the audio photo once it articles. It sounds laborious. It protects against a number of one of the most popular post-closing headline defects.
Municipal fees are actually another resource of filthy unpleasant surprises. Water and sewage system equilibriums can be billed quarterly, lienable each year, as well as tape-recorded differently across communities. Partially of Upstate The big apple, overdue energy charges come to be liens that prime mortgage loans. If a title agency simply checks county tax obligations, unsettled water from 2 quarters back may surface as a charge when the district rolls it to the tax obligation costs after finalizing. The fix is procedural: pull ultimate analyses, requirement composed benefit statements apiece utility, as well as assure with the city that no charge accounts remain in the vendor's name. When you listen to a title agency in Clifton Park discuss "municipal hunts," this is what they mean.

Why recording information matter more than individuals think
The closing dining table really feels conclusive. Yet liberties do certainly not completely vest up until records are actually taped in the right sequence with accurate endorsements. Little recording flaws make big hassles. An overlooking Section-Block-Lot variety may misindex an act. An omitted debtor name may make a complete satisfaction unnoticeable to future searches. A damaged notary block can cue the staff to turn down a file 2 full weeks after it was forwarded, resetting the time clock as well as uncovering the space period.
Experienced title firms create check-lists and double-verify. They verify that legal explanations match attachments, that minimal notations for map referrals straighten with staff customs, that RP-5217 as well as TP-584 types in Nyc are actually total and also clear, which transmission tax obligation computations are actually correct. After submission, they track the guitar numbers and also check for tape-recording denial notices. When a denial happens, velocity issues. Fix it quickly therefore the void carries out certainly not widen.
Gap insurance coverage and the home window of vulnerability
The time period in between the effective date of the headline search and also the instant your record and also mortgage report is the void. Factors can happen in that home window. Vendors can easily get opinions filed against all of them. Federal tax charges can easily connect. Yet another mortgage could videotape. The auto mechanics of stopping space problems feature bringing the search onward right away prior to shutting, obtaining void repayments as called for due to the underwriter, and prioritizing same-day or e-recording whenever possible.
Electronic audio has actually enhanced void danger management across much of Nyc. Saratoga Area, Albany Area, and also neighboring jurisdictions take e-recordings by means of authorized gateways. An organization that sends files within hrs of funding squeezes the space. When e-recording isn't feasible, overnight distribution and also pre-clearance with the employee lessen shocks. A self-displined post-closing staff will likewise re-run a brief search after tape-recording to affirm no interfering concerns emerged that might weaken security.

Common post-closing traps as well as how great agencies avoid them
Here are actually the five that turn up frequently in practice, alongside strategies that stop all of them:
- Unreleased mortgages or even HELOCs: Closed through securing benefit letters along with daily, requiring near letters for lines of credit, chasing after captured fulfillments, as well as confirming indexing in the salesperson's system. Hidden internal encumbrances: Steered clear of by drawing last power analyses, buying community searches that cover water, sewage system, code enforcement, and also fire district charges, as well as needing settled receipts. Boundary and transgression issues: Lessened through obtaining an existing questionnaire when modifications are actually suspected, evaluating misfortunes and also easements, and also protecting border pipe arrangements or infringement sworn statements when needed. Estate and probate spaces: Dealt with through recording the decedent's establishment of headline along with fatality certificates, testimonies of heirship, surrogate's judge decrees, as well as releases coming from understood beneficiaries or even legatees. Recording problems: Protected against by pre-checking notary verifications, making certain comprehensive move types, matching legal summaries, and also using e-recording to reduce managing errors.
